[Abstract]:Objective to explore a new method for identification of forensic entomology species. Methods Primer design software was used to design primers for autosomal microsatellite region and mitochondrial DNA (mtDNA) of common insects in forensic science, PCR technique was used to amplify them, polyacrylamide electrophoresis was used to isolate PCR products and silver staining was used. The genotyping of microsatellite (microsatellite) markers was carried out directly. Mitochondrial DNA was separated and detected by silver staining and sequenced by DNA sequencer. Phylogenetic software (Mega2.1 and PHYLIP3.06) was used to analyze the phylogenetic relationship of common insects in forensic medicine. Results by means of PCR amplification and DNA sequencing of mitochondrial 16rsRNA gene, we obtained 6 kinds of common forensic medicine in 9 regions of China.
